Rental market highlights
As of August 2026, the average rent in Madison, AL is $1,850 per month, which is 6% lower than the national average rent of $1,962 per month.

As of August 2026, apartments are the most affordable rental option in Madison, AL at $1,106 per month, while townhomes are the most expensive at $2,000 per month. Houses average $1,999 per month, offering a mid-range alternative for renters.
Average rent by number of bedrooms
| Floor plan type | Average rent |
|---|---|
| 1 Bedroom | $1,144 |
| 2 Bedrooms | $1,235 |
| 3 Bedrooms | $1,875 |
| 4 Bedrooms | $2,200 |
| All | $1,850 |
As of August 2026, the average rent for a 1 bedroom rental in Madison, AL is $1,144 per month, followed by $1,235 for a 2 bedroom rental, $1,875 for a 3 bedroom rental, and $2,200 for a 4 bedroom rental.
